-
Pull existing data from vault
vault read -format=json secret/some/vault | tee backup-$(date +%s).json update.json
-
Edit the update.json to include new data, remove unneeded data.
{
"USER1": "passw0rd",
"USER2": "s3cr37",
"NEWUSER1": "n0t5os3cr37",
"NEWUSER2": "Pa55w0rd2",
}
-
Push data using vault write
vault write secret/some/vault @update.json
-
Verify change
vault read -format=json secret/some/vault